Термин «URL=Test.com» не распознается

В моем тестовом файле есть следующее. Я пытаюсь использовать переменные env в своих сценариях, а затем отправлять значение через командную строку.

      const MYURL = process.env.URL;
console.log(MYURL)

В командной строке, когда я запускаю следующее:

      URL=Test.com npx playwright test

Я получаю сообщение об ошибке:

The term ‘URL=Test.com’ is not recognized as the name of the cmdlet..etc.

1 ответ

Потому что вы используете синтаксис bash в Powershell. Powershell не устанавливает переменные env, например var=value, поэтому этот синтаксис работать не будет.

Вы , наверное , нужно читать что - то вроде этого , чтобы выяснить правильный синтаксис для Powershell.

Другие вопросы по тегам